Crystal Palace fans threaten to riot if Zaha is sold to Spurs

Crystal Palace fans have threatened to riot following reports linking star man Wilfried Zaha with a move to London rivals Tottenham Hotspur.

News broke this lunchtime that Spurs have made an enquiry about the 23-year-old with SkySportsNews and the Daily Mail reporting the North London club are willing to spend £15m.

With fan favourites Yannick Bolasie and Mile Jedinak already being sold this summer, news that academy product could be sold as well has not gone down well with Eagles fans.
